Transaction 214e3fc3de2e1024928a7731fd5257fe1671252f9bbaf2901e2351a8fc8942cb
1 Input
1 Output
-
214e3fc3de2e1024928a7731fd5257fe1671252f9bbaf2901e2351a8fc8942cb:0
- value
- 18034159
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 005ca2a66920f42c3a4e9c7b44683ea1e4c610c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 112uyRC3W1X1NqBYWWSVWDxcg3qnuKeDJU